Sempervivum 'Ruby Lime' PBR

Fabulous Fat Friends collection, Colorockz
Sempervivum 'Ruby Lime' forms dense rosettes with fresh lime-green leaves and striking ruby-red tips. Ideal for rock gardens, pots, or between stepping stones. It thrives in full sun and well-drained, dry soil. Very winter-hardy and easy to care for.

botanical information

  • Botanical name: Sempervivum 'Ruby Lime'
  • Genus: Sempervivum
  • Family: Crassulaceae
  • Breeder: Belgicactus
  • origin: hybrid
  • license: PBR

Features

height: 10-20 cm
flowering: June - July
color: reddish brown
leaf color: brown-red, green, pink
habit: rosette
growth: fast
level: easy
light: full sun, sunny, morning sun, evening sun
moisture: very dry, dry
soil texture: pervious, light
organic matter: none to little, normal
winter zone: 4 [-30°C]
